A new fire truck is coming to Adelaide Metcalfe Township. Recently, Council heard from Fire Chief Dan Parker who outlined the procurement process for replacing the current tanker, which has been in service since 2000. The decision to replace the tanker stemmed from the township’s asset management plan and recommendations from a Fire Services Review, which underscored the necessity of an upgrade to uphold efficient and dependable services.
The initial tender for the new tanker, issued in December of 2023 yielded no responses, prompting a reassessment of the procurement specifications. Adjustments were made, and a second tender was released in January 2024 which received four bids. Fort Garry Fire Trucks, in Winnipeg, emerged as the chosen supplier, presenting a bid $10,282 below the budget threshold of $575,000. Delivery of the truck is anticipated within 18 to 20 months following the purchase agreement. Council unanimously endorsed the purchase of the new tanker truck.
